[發(fā)明專利]一種儀表故障在線診斷方法及裝置在審
| 申請?zhí)枺?/td> | 202010538896.4 | 申請日: | 2020-06-13 |
| 公開(公告)號: | CN111858305A | 公開(公告)日: | 2020-10-30 |
| 發(fā)明(設(shè)計)人: | 彭劉一;何銀山 | 申請(專利權(quán))人: | 東風(fēng)電驅(qū)動系統(tǒng)有限公司 |
| 主分類號: | G06F11/36 | 分類號: | G06F11/36 |
| 代理公司: | 武漢藍寶石專利代理事務(wù)所(特殊普通合伙) 42242 | 代理人: | 嚴(yán)超 |
| 地址: | 441000 湖北*** | 國省代碼: | 湖北;42 |
| 權(quán)利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 一種 儀表 故障 在線 診斷 方法 裝置 | ||
本發(fā)明涉及一種儀表故障在線診斷方法及裝置,包括如下步驟:S1.判斷故障是否為軟件問題,若是,編寫腳本對常見故障進行測試并輸出第一故障信息,然后執(zhí)行步驟S2;若否,則解決非軟件問題;S2.根據(jù)第一故障信息,確定故障是否能通過在線Debug方式找到,若是,則根據(jù)Debug信息解決問題;若否,則根據(jù)故障信息,進行故障復(fù)現(xiàn),循環(huán)步驟S1、S2直至找到問題。本發(fā)明結(jié)合了傳統(tǒng)的汽車儀表常見故障排查、在線Debug、復(fù)現(xiàn)現(xiàn)有汽車儀表軟件故障等方法,對常見故障、復(fù)現(xiàn)率極低的故障實行分步處理,使比較難復(fù)現(xiàn)的問題快速復(fù)現(xiàn),提高了軟件故障診斷的準(zhǔn)確性和速度。
技術(shù)領(lǐng)域
本發(fā)明屬于自動控制技術(shù)領(lǐng)域,涉及汽車零部件技術(shù)領(lǐng)域,具體涉及一種儀表故障在線診斷方法。
背景技術(shù)
在軟件越來越定義產(chǎn)品的今天,軟件的好壞以及穩(wěn)定程度,基本上決定了一個產(chǎn)品的性能。汽車儀表作為提供車身信息和人機交互的重要一環(huán),對整車性能的體驗以及安全性有著重要的參考意義。
汽車儀表從傳統(tǒng)機械儀表,到電氣式儀表以及目前作為主流的大屏液晶儀表,軟件的框架和結(jié)構(gòu)隨著復(fù)雜度的上升也在不斷的變化和升級,同時處理的問題也越來越復(fù)雜和需要花費大量的時間去解決。
伴隨著軟件體量的增大,會遇到各種各樣的問題,比如常規(guī)的接口使用錯誤,比較復(fù)雜難找的內(nèi)存溢出或越界等問題。當(dāng)然,比較通用化的問題,可以通過編譯軟件和一些其他的工具去解決,但是一些異常復(fù)雜和撲朔迷離的問題只有通過反復(fù)的測試復(fù)現(xiàn)和行業(yè)的經(jīng)驗來判定。
在這其中,黑屏是一個比較典型的問題。從產(chǎn)品來說,儀表黑屏,所有功能失效會給用戶造成潛在的安全風(fēng)險。所以在產(chǎn)品量產(chǎn)前需要去解決各種情況下導(dǎo)致的儀表黑屏問題。
黑屏問題一般可以從如下幾個角度去考慮,首先從供電角度分析,儀表有沒有提供電源,有沒有提供背光電源。其次,可以分析是否硬件損壞導(dǎo)致儀表黑屏。對于大屏儀表還需要考慮是否是背光光源的關(guān)閉導(dǎo)致儀表黑屏。當(dāng)然,以上都是很好判定,如果軟件上存在BUG,那么需要去判定各種可能導(dǎo)致問題的地方,需要大量的調(diào)試和測試。
黑屏,死機等問題,一般發(fā)生在儀表重啟或模式切換處,對問題的調(diào)查帶來很不多不便,需要頻繁的人工操作或者記錄當(dāng)前狀態(tài)。很多時候,遇到黑屏為萬分之一或者十萬分之一概率時,問題會非常棘手。
在解決各種黑屏等問題上,通常需要花費大量的時間,如果有一種方案可以很快速的判定該問題原因,或者使比較難復(fù)現(xiàn)的問題快速復(fù)現(xiàn),可以使得軟件進度加速推行,對項目進度有很大的幫助。
發(fā)明內(nèi)容
本發(fā)明針對當(dāng)前儀表軟件在解決黑屏死機這種偶發(fā)性,復(fù)現(xiàn)概率低等問題上,提供一種儀表在線故障診斷方法,能夠解決在此情況下需要投入大量時間的問題。為解決上述技術(shù)問題,本發(fā)明的技術(shù)方案如下:一種儀表在線故障診斷方法,包括如下步驟:S1.判斷故障是否為軟件問題,若是,編寫腳本對常見故障進行測試并輸出第一故障信息,然后執(zhí)行步驟S2;若否,則解決非軟件問題;
S2.根據(jù)第一故障信息,確定故障是否能通過在線Debug方式找到,若是,則根據(jù)Debug信息解決問題;若否,則執(zhí)行步驟S3;
S3.將儀表置于離線狀態(tài),判斷是否能通過故障復(fù)現(xiàn)來確定故障范圍;若是,則解決問題,若否,輸出第二故障信息并執(zhí)行步驟S4;
S4.根據(jù)所述輸出的第二故障信息確定故障范圍,判斷是否能找到確切問題,若是,則解決問題;若否,縮小所述故障范圍并執(zhí)行步驟S1。
在本發(fā)明的一些實施例中,所述步驟S1中的常見故障包括系統(tǒng)時鐘異常、死循環(huán)、驅(qū)動異常。
在本發(fā)明的一些實施例中,上述第一故障信息包括儀表在黑屏或死機下的狀態(tài)信息或輸出信息。
在本發(fā)明的一些實施例中,所述第二故障信息可從以下方式獲取:
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于東風(fēng)電驅(qū)動系統(tǒng)有限公司,未經(jīng)東風(fēng)電驅(qū)動系統(tǒng)有限公司許可,擅自商用是侵權(quán)行為。如果您想購買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202010538896.4/2.html,轉(zhuǎn)載請聲明來源鉆瓜專利網(wǎng)。
- 用于呈現(xiàn)在線實體在線狀態(tài)的系統(tǒng)和方法
- 提供web服務(wù)接入的在線系統(tǒng)和方法
- 定制在線圖標(biāo)
- 一種水質(zhì)在線檢測預(yù)處理裝置
- 在線測試學(xué)習(xí)方法、系統(tǒng)、計算機設(shè)備及存儲介質(zhì)
- 一種在線文檔的分頁方法、裝置、設(shè)備以及可讀介質(zhì)
- 一種基于web在線學(xué)習(xí)的資源訪問平臺
- 一種在線學(xué)習(xí)系統(tǒng)
- 在線文檔提交方法、裝置、計算機設(shè)備和存儲介質(zhì)
- 空調(diào)冷媒量確定方法、系統(tǒng)和可讀存儲介質(zhì)





